Description
The Bureau of Reclamation (BOR) Reclamation has a need for water sample analysis for Yakima Field Office (YFO), in Yakima, WA. These analyses shall comply with all applicable Washington State Department of Health Drinking Water standards and regulations as well as ASTM, EPA, and USGS standard laboratory methods and procedures. More information and minimum specifications for the requirement will be included with the solicitation posted at a later date. This acquisition will be 100 % set-aside for a total small business. Reclamation anticipates issuing a Request for Quotes (RFQ), 140R1026Q0008, (written) by August 13, 2026, and the RFQ will close by August 25, 2026, however, all dates in this notice are subject to change. Any amendments applicable to the solicitation will be posted at the same site. Reclamation intends to award one firm firm-fixed-price contract. Prospective vendors must be registered in the System for Award Management (SAM) prior to the closing of this solicitation. This contract will be a firm-fixed price contract for the base year plus four option years to be exercised at the Government's discretion under the authority of FAR clause 52.217-9, Option to Extend the Term of the Contract. There is a potential for another six-month extension under the authority of FAR clause 52.217-8, Option to Extend Services, to be exercised at the Government's discretion if deemed appropriate. The applicable North American Industry Classification System (NAICS) is 541380, Environmental testing laboratories or services. The applicable Product Service Code is B533, Special Studies/analysis- Water Quality. The small business standard size is $19M. The initial period of performance (base year) shall be 12 months, with four (4) 1-year option years to renew. The anticipated period of performance is: Base Year: 1/1/27 - 12/31/27 Option Year One: 1/1/28 - 12/31/28 Option Year Two: 1/1/29 - 12/31/29 Option Year Three: 1/1/30 - 12/31/30 Option Year Four: 1/1/31 - 12/31/31 This service acquisition will be purchased in accordance with FAR Part 12, simplified acquisition procedures apply. The Government will evaluate quotes based on factors listed in the solicitation.
